American Bullfighter

Apr 15, 2008
1h 22m
★ 8.0

One man's quest to defeat drug addiction

Overview

The story of one American overcoming the demons of his past by entering the secretive world of Spanish bullfighting.

Genres

Documentary

Orbayu
8.5

Orbayu

Feb 5, 2016

Nina Caprez and Cédric Lachat are passionate climbers. A passion they share and pushed them to become professionals. They travel around the world in search of walls and cliffs of exception. In Spring 2014 they set up camp beneath one of the most difficult multi-pitch routes in the world – Orbayu (2000 meters). Orbayu is a large limestone tooth which rises above the natural park of Picos de Europa in Spain. This huge wall is among the most beautiful in the world. It’s a mixture of extreme difficulty (8c). But the major problem with this type of wall lies in the fact that weather changes are very fast: rain, low temperatures, wind, etc… The ascent of such walls demand unusual experience. Nina and Cédric document joy, fear, danger, but also the beauty of climbing in Orbayu.
